Revision 65ff544b hw/ide/via.c

b/hw/ide/via.c
160 160
    PCIIDEState *d = DO_UPCAST(PCIIDEState, dev, dev);;
161 161
    uint8_t *pci_conf = d->dev.config;
162 162

  
163
    pci_config_set_vendor_id(pci_conf, PCI_VENDOR_ID_VIA);
164
    pci_config_set_device_id(pci_conf, PCI_DEVICE_ID_VIA_IDE);
165
    pci_config_set_class(pci_conf, PCI_CLASS_STORAGE_IDE);
166 163
    pci_config_set_prog_interface(pci_conf, 0x8a); /* legacy ATA mode */
167
    pci_config_set_revision(pci_conf,0x06); /* Revision 0.6 */
168 164
    pci_set_long(pci_conf + PCI_CAPABILITY_LIST, 0x000000c0);
169 165

  
170 166
    qemu_register_reset(via_reset, d);
......
191 187
    .qdev.size    = sizeof(PCIIDEState),
192 188
    .qdev.no_user = 1,
193 189
    .init         = vt82c686b_ide_initfn,
190
    .vendor_id    = PCI_VENDOR_ID_VIA,
191
    .device_id    = PCI_DEVICE_ID_VIA_IDE,
192
    .revision     = 0x06,
193
    .class_id     = PCI_CLASS_STORAGE_IDE,
194 194
};
195 195

  
196 196
static void via_ide_register(void)

Also available in: Unified diff